Remulla: 911 raises expectations for faster police, fire response
Manila, Sept. 9 -- Interior Secretary Jonvic Remulla said Wednesday the nationwide rollout of the Unified 911 emergency response system is raising expectations for faster police and fire services, requiring the Philippine National Police (PNP) and Bureau of Fire Protection (BFP) to strengthen their response capabilities.
"People should expect more. They should not expect less from their police and the BFP," Remulla said during the turnover of 20 emergency response motorcycles to Iloilo City and Aklan.
The Honda PCX160 motorcycles will be deployed to tourist police units of the Iloilo City Police and Aklan's Provincial Police to improve response times, particularly in areas with narrow roads and streets.
